KNUST Vice-Chancellor, Professor Rita Dickson has indicated that Obuasi campus will enjoy free WIFI and more shuttle services to convey students to and from campus.
The KNUST Obuasi campus SRC leadership called on the KNUST Vice-Chancellor, Prof. Mrs. Rita Oduro Dickson, on Tuesday, December 22, 2020, at her office on the KNUST main campus. The team led by Master Joshua Ntim-Gyimah paid the Vice-Chancellor the much-needed visit to lay pertinent issues concerning the welfare of students before the Vice-Chancellor and to seek her advice.
Issues concerning campus transport, library system, internet connection, non-resident lecturers, the KNUST scholarship fund, and the need for data packages. The VC assured the executives that the transportation problem is being addressed as more camp rides will be provided on campus were discussed. The Vice-Chancellor noted that the issue of WIFI was solved during the lockdown period hence Obuasi campus students will enjoy free WiFi on campus.
Finally, Prof. Ms. Rita Oduro Dickson advised the SRC executives to study hard, learn to combine leadership with academics, and do well to excel at both.
